Transaction 64e2936e756a16eab49908254f56a1df4e42b1587733a6dd1b536aa04ac69127
1 Input
1 Output
-
64e2936e756a16eab49908254f56a1df4e42b1587733a6dd1b536aa04ac69127:0
- value
- 36916
- script pubkey
- OP_0 OP_PUSHBYTES_20 ad54a0e6f3785fe6f2da24864e1c5981e0bdff7d
- address
- bc1q4422pehn0p07duk6yjryu8zes8stmlmaudryk2